The surname Brayle has its origins in France, where it is believed to have originated. The French variant of the surname is likely "Brayle," which is a common surname in France. The name may have originated from a place name or a personal name, possibly derived from the Old French word "braiel," meaning a wall or fence made of brushwood.
With an incidence of 70 in France, the surname Brayle is relatively common in the country. It is found in various regions of France, with concentrations in certain areas.
